Dictionary![]() ![]() af•ter•glowPronunciation: (af'tur-glō", äf'-), [key] —n. 1. the glow frequently seen in the sky after sunset; afterlight. 2. a second or secondary glow, as in heated metal before it ceases to become incandescent. 3. the pleasant remembrance of a past experience, glory, etc.: She basked in the afterglow of her stage triumph. 4. phosphorescence (def. 3).
